Crawl space insulation services involve installing or upgrading insulation within the space beneath a home’s main floors. This area, often overlooked, can be a significant source of energy loss if not properly insulated. Local contractors typically assess the existing insulation and determine the best materials to improve thermal performance. The process may include adding fiberglass batts, spray foam, or foam board insulation to help create a more consistent barrier against heat transfer, making homes more comfortable and energy-efficient.
Insufficient or deteriorated crawl space insulation can lead to a variety of problems for homeowners. These issues often include higher heating and cooling costs, uneven indoor temperatures, and increased strain on HVAC systems. In some cases, poor insulation allows moisture to seep into the space, which can promote mold growth and wood rot. Addressing these concerns through proper insulation can help prevent costly repairs down the line and contribute to a healthier living environment.

The overview below groups typical Crawl Space Insulation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Elgin,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awl space insulation repairs or topping existing insulation usually range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le band, depending on the size and accessibility of the space.
Partial Insulation Replacement - When sections of insulation need to be removed and replaced, costs generally range from $600-$1,500. Larger or more complex projects can push costs higher, but most fall within this range.
Full Crawl Space Insulation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of insulation in a crawl space often costs between $1,500-$3,500. These projects are common for homes needing upgraded or more energy-efficient insulation solutions.
Large or Complex Projects - Extensive insulation work involving multiple areas or specialized materials can exceed $5,000, though such projects are less frequent. Local service providers can assess the scope to provide accurate estimates based on spec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of insulating a crawl space? Proper crawl space insulation can help improve energy efficiency and reduce utility bills by preventing heat loss and gain through the foundation area.
How do local contractors install crawl space insulation? Contractors typically add insulation to the walls or floor of the crawl space using materials like foam board or fiberglass batts to help control temperature and moisture.
What types of insulation are commonly used for crawl spaces? Common options include foam board insulation, fiberglass batt insulation, and spray foam, each offering different benefits for moisture control and thermal performance.
Why should I consider professional installation for crawl space insulation? Professional installers ensure the insulation is properly installed to maximize energy savings and prevent issues like mold or moisture buildup.
Can insulation help with moisture control in a crawl space? Yes, insulation combined with proper vapor barriers and sealing can help reduce moisture infiltration and protect against mold growth.
